热搜词: 

数据库逻辑运算

发布:鲜仲麦


| 操作符 | 描述 |
|---|---|
| AND | 两个条件都为真时返回真 |
| OR | 两个条件中有一个为真时返回真 |
| NOT | 条件为假时返回真 |
| XOR | 两个条件恰好有一个为真时返回真 |
数据库逻辑运算
逻辑运算符用于组合多个布尔表达式,创建更复杂的查询条件。 这些运算符允许数据库查询根据多个条件来过滤和检索数据。
AND 运算符
AND 运算符连接两个布尔表达式,仅当两个表达式都为真时才会返回真。 例如:
sql
SELECT FROM table_name
WHERE condition1 = value1
AND condition2 = value2;
此查询仅返回同时满足 condition1 和 condition2 条件的行。
OR 运算符
OR 运算符连接两个布尔表达式,只要其中一个表达式为真,就返回真。 例如:
sql
SELECT FROM table_name
WHERE condition1 = value1
OR condition2 = value2;
此查询返回满足 condition1 或 condition2 条件的所有行。
NOT 运算符
NOT 运算符将布尔表达式的真假值取反。 例如:
sql
SELECT FROM table_name
WHERE NOT condition = value;
此查询返回不满足 condition 条件的所有行。
XOR 运算符
XOR 运算符(异或)连接两个布尔表达式,仅当两个表达式有且仅有一个为真时返回真。 例如:
sql
SELECT FROM table_name
WHERE condition1 = value1
XOR condition2 = value2;
此查询返回满足 condition1 或 condition2 但不满足两个条件的情况下的所有行。

以上就是关于数据库逻辑运算的全部内容,希望能够帮到您。

大家都在看

查看更多综合百科